Terrible wars and subsequent earth > changes destroyed these civilizations, leaving only isolated pockets of > civilization. > ======================== > Tesla and Mercury. > > http://www.physlink.com/Education/AskExperts/ae324.cfm > Mercury (atomic symbol Hg) is a liquid at room temperature. Finding large > pools of the element is for all purposes impossible, and finding it in its > native state is also fairly rare. The mineraloid is usually found in the ore > cinnabar (HgS) where it must go through a heating and condensing process to > be obtained. Mercury may also occasionally be found with Silver. > > Globally, mercury is most commonly "produced" in Spain, particularly from > the Almaden mine which is known for its high quality mercury. It may also be > obtained from Yugoslavia, the United States (mainly California), and Italy. > ============== > Mercury :Lunatics > > There are about 1,501,430,636,558,496,585,414 atoms in 0.5 grams of mercury. > Each and every atom of mercury is able to disable an enzyme or other > critical protein in your body. In this case we can obtain such a tiling by a > projection of a nD periodic lattice (eg. hypercubic lattice). > ======================== > The announcement of 'a metallic phase with long-range orientational order > and no translational symmetry' (Schechtman, 1984) may not seem like the kind > of news that makes headlines, but it did in November of 1984. The reason > being that for the first time there was direct evidence (in the form of a > clear diffraction pattern) that five-fold rotational symmetry was present in > an ordered solid state material. This observation is significant because it > questions the definition of what a crystal is according to our current > academic methods.... > Five-fold rotation is forbidden for the same reasons that you cannot tile a > plane with regular pentagons. They leave spaces or holes and cannot be > arranged in a regular pattern. > > ======================= > single grains of quasicrystals: (a) an Aluminum - Copper - Iron alloy which > crystallizes in the shape of a dodecahedron. Its symmetry is the same as > that of the icosahedron, with 20 faces of equilateral triangles. > ======================= > The IUCr commission on Aperiodic Crystals proposed a new definition in 1992: > A crystal is any solid with an essentially discrete diffraction diagram.The > symmetry of a crystal is implied by its diffraction image. > > Potential new mechanisms for space group organization > Theorem 1.3 from Delone (Senechal): If the configuration of points about > each point of an (r,R) system which lie within a sphere of radius Mn are > congruent, then the system is regular. This allows us to use either a single > lattice or the union of a finite number of translationally related lattices. > If this general definition of a point set were adopted as a mathematical > root, the classical and nonclassical crystals could be related. > Alternatively, the derivation of the Bravais lattices can be restructured to > include the icosahedral point group. Then the space groups can be derived > again. > =============== > > According to AL Mackay, there are four ways to include five fold symmetry in > the crystallographic definition: > > 1. Hierarchy > By systematically filling the gaps left in a pentagonal tessellation, we > can create non periodic order. Penrose Tiling is an example of this. > > 2. Curved Space > Reducing the coordination number from 6 to less than 6, Fuller was able > to create the Gaussian curvature of his domes while retaining icosaheral > symmetry. > > 3. Higher Dimensions > N-dimensional crystallography has become highly developed over the last > 10 years. It is typically visualized as projections on a plane. Quasi > crystals "can be represented as three-dimensional shadows of > higher-dimensional lattice structures" (p 10 Hargittai). > Icoahedral Quasicrystals are periodic in 6 dimensions. > > 4. Abandonment of Atomicity > Fractal structures with five fold axes everywhere require that atoms of > finite size be abandoned. This is not a rational assumption to the > crystallographers of the world, but the mathematicians are free to explore > it. > ===================== > Plato originally proposed that the five perfect solids, when disaccociated > and regrouped, would form the building blocks of all matter.
